Load lifting devices and slinging equipment generally serve to sling different spe-
cially formed goods in order to ensure their safe and easy transport with lifting
gear. These include, for example, cross-arms, spreader cross-arms, round slings,
and chains.

Caution!
Prerequisite for the use of the load lifting device and slinging equipment
required for transport is the sufficient load bearing capacity of the lifting
gear / crane.
► It must be ensured that the sum of the loads to be lifted and the intrinsic
load of the load lifting device and slinging equipment do not exceed the per-
missible load bearing capacity of the lifting gear / crane.
For the Berlin and Döllnitz locations, the maximum capacity of the crane is 12.5
tonnes. Product components that have a higher weight must be dismantled into
respective product components and transported separately.
The load lifting device and slinging equipment must be designed in such a man-
ner that they match the specific properties of the goods to be transported and
allow easy lashing for safe transport.
In addition to thise transport instructions and the binding accident prevention reg-
ulations valid where the product is used, the recognised technical regulations for
safe and professional work must also be observed.

The ambient temperature must be in the range of -20 °C to +60 °C.
The load lifting device and slinging equipment with load may only be used prop-
erly in lifting gear / crane operation.
Before working for the first time, read the operating instructions of the lifting gear
and accessories. The operating instructions supplied with the lifting gear apply.

Notice!
Maximum permissible inclination and spreading angles of the slinging
equipment must be observed in all cases!
► The permissible inclination angle ß = maximum 45° applies for all trans-
port tasks described in these transport instructions.
► With asymmetric load distribution, the load bearing capacity of the sling-
ing equipment reduces by 50%!

A sharp edge is always present if the edge radius "r"
is smaller than the material thickness "d" of the sling.
If the load has sharp edges or a rough surface, the
textile sling must be equipped with a suitable abra-
sion protection, protective tubes or fixed coatings.
With chains, work can be carried out over a sharp
edge if the load bearing capacity is reduced by 20%
or if the next largest nominal thickness is used.

The load handling equipment must only be used by instructed persons that are
qualified and are familiar with the operating manual.
It is forbidden to attach more than the permissible load to the load handling
equipment. Load and dead weight of the load handling equipment (plus the dead
weight of the slinging equipment) must never exceed the permissible total load
bearing capacity of the lifting gear / crane.
To connect the load with the cross-arm using slinging equipment, shackles and
swivel hooks are present on the lower mounts of the cross-arms.

Notice!
The load bearing capacity of the shackles depends on the temperature.
► Temperature range -20 °C to -10 °C - Load-bearing capacity 50 %
► Temperature range -10 °C to 0 °C - Load-bearing capacity 75 %
► Temperature range 0 °C to 100 °C - Load-bearing capacity 100 %

1.2.2 Intended use of slinging equipment (chains, round slings)


Observe the permissible load bearing capacity of the slinging equipment.

Notice!
Maximum permissible inclination and spreading angles of the slinging
equipment must be observed in all cases!
► The permissible inclination angle ß = maximum 45° applies for all trans-
port tasks described in these transport instructions.
► With asymmetric load distribution, the load bearing capacity of the sling-
ing equipment reduces by 50%!

Caution!
For the transport of the individual product components with the removable
lashing pins, only chains or round slings with the respective load bearing
capacity and hook sizes are permissible.
► When using chains, due to the geometry of the lashing pins, a minimum
hook nominal size of 13 in quality class 10 must be used. The following il-
lustrations show BKG safety hooks from Gunnebo.

Warning!
When using round slings, the support width under load must not exceed the
free length of the lashing pins!
► In order to meet the technical requirements, only the round sling Mag-
num X with a load bearing capacity of 10 tonnes or 20 tonnes from the man-
ufacturer, SpanSet, may be used!
Different configurations of the slinging equipment are possible for trans-
porting tasks:
1. 2 x 2 line chain sling quality class 10, nominal size 13 to 20, useful length 3
metres, 4 metres, with integrated chain shorteners.
2. 2 x 2-line chain sling quality class 10, nominal size 13 to 20, useful length 1
metre, with integrated chain shorteners and 4 x 1 round sling Magnum X, load
bearing capacity of 10 tonnes or 20 tonnes, useful length of 2 metres, 3
metres or 4 metres for connection directly to the lashing pins.
The connection of the round slings with the hook of the chain sling must be
carried out using an ExoSet round sling shackle.
In doing so, the load bearing capacity of the ExoSet round sling shackle must
be matched to the round sling Magnum X.

Notice!
Due to the many different products, there are also a high number of different
centres of gravity for the transport.
In order to be able to transport the product horizontally, you must vary the
lines of the chains in their length for each product.
► The required lengths must be determined accordingly and set using the
chain shortener located on the top hanger ring of the chain line.
► These length settings are necessary with all possible use configurations
(chain, round sling, Magnum X and special lifting chain with suspension
chains)!
The usual operating temperature for chains is between - 40 °C and + 200 °C,
without reduction of the load bearing capacity.

P_272611_2
01.02.2018 21
Basics
Load lifting devices and slinging equipment

The usual operating temperature for round slings made of polyester is between -
40 °C and + 100 °C, without reduction of the load bearing capacity.
The load lifting device and slinging equipment must be secured safely to the
points intended for this purpose.
The load must engage at the centre of gravity.
The compensation of the overall centre of gravity must be observed when lashing
the load with the load handling equipment.
When travelling with the crane, it must be ensured that the load does not swing or
make contact.
The surroundings of the workplace must always be kept clean and orderly.
The load lifting device and slinging equipment must be stored in a safe manner
so that the storage cannot result in new dangers or defects (deformation, cracks,
damage to the markings). For this purpose, use the transport and storage loca-
tions in all cases!

1.2.3 Removable lashing pins


On all frame types (U160, U200, U240, U300 or U400), the same handling
procedure must be carried out on the carrying consoles.
Location of the lashing pins

Fig.15: Location of the lashing pins

1 Lashing pin
2 Lashing support
3 Securing pin
4 Cotter pin
5 Carrying console

Installation and removal of the lashing pin


First the lashing supports (2) on the frame for the lashing pins must be checked
for soiling and if present, cleaned. For easier assembly of the lashing pins (1),
apply a coat of commercially available spray grease to the lashing supports (2).
Then push the lashing pin (1) into the lashing support (2).
In doing so, make sure that the borehole in the pin shaft aligns with the axis of
the lashing support borehole.

Fig.16: Lashing pin installation

1 Lashing pin
2 Lashing support

Then push the securing pin (3) through the boreholes and secure against slipping
out using the cotter pin (4). This procedure must be carried out on the carrying
consoles (total of 4 pieces) of the base frame.

P_272611_2
01.02.2018 23
Basics

Fig.17: Securing the lashing pin

1 Lashing pin
2 Lashing support
3 Securing pin
4 Cotter pin

Proceed in the reverse order to remove the lashing pins.


The slinging equipment used (chain, round sling or lifting chain with suspension
chains according to the description of the individual product components) must
move freely!

Fig.18: Slinging equipment moving freely

Caution!
When using the lifting chain with suspension chains, observe the assembly
order of the lashing pins!
► Before pushing the lashing pins into the lashing support, first the oval
ring (XDB 26 from Drakena) of the lifting chain must be pushed onto the
lashing pins.

2.1.1 GEA Grasso SP2 (compressors of frame size H, L, M, N, P and R)

Notice!
All data are subject to change!
► Final binding dimensions and weights must be obtained from the final
drawing documentation of the respective products!
The maximum total weight of the compressor packages GEA Grasso SP2 with
compressors of frame sizes H, L, M, N, P and R is ≤ 9200 kg.
Install the lashing pins according to the assembly description. (see Section 1.2.3,
Page 23)
The lashing pins (total of 4 pieces) can be mounted at positions 1 + 2. The
respective slinging equipment lengths must be chosen by considering the centre
of gravity.
The slinging equipment to be used must have a minimum load bearing capacity
of 10 tonnes (simple direct) per line and a minimum useful length of 3 metres.
Configure the slinging equipment according to Section 1.2.2, Page 15. When
using chains, the quality class 10 with at least nominal size 16 must be used. The
hooks must have a minimum mouth width of 56 mm in order to fit over the lashing
pins.

Caution!
Observe the inclination angle for slinging equipment!
► The maximum inclination angle for slinging equipment must not exceed β
≤ 45°!
During assembly work on the construction sites, the positioning and assembly of
the lashing pins as well as the chain size described above must be used.
When using round slings, only the round sling Magnum X, load bearing capacity
10 tonnes or 20 tonnes (SpanSet), is admissible, as the support width of the
slinging equipment when exposed to load is smaller than the existing length of
the lashing pin and thus there is no risk of damage / failure.

Storage

3 Storage
When the transport equipment is not used, all parts must be stored away dry and
secured against tipping.
Respective storage racks (for load handling equipment such as cross-arms,
spreaders) must be used.
All studs of the lashing pins must be inserted and secured. Tighten all screws
hand tight.
When storing outdoors, the equipment must be placed on a sloping surface of 5°
in order to avoid the accumulation of water. Any drain openings present must be
checked for blockages, and cleaned.
